Summary: This course provides an overview of programmatic interfaces within Oracle and different database architectures (shared server vs. dedicated server).
Ojectives: After completing this course, students will be able to: Differentiate between shared server and dedicated server
Define and explain Automatic Storage Management (ASM)
Describe the different interfaces to the Oracle kernel
